Transaction defe967624cde7a19de100736dbbb7524cacf3772091bda229f01a0a58f1f5ee
1 Input
1 Output
-
defe967624cde7a19de100736dbbb7524cacf3772091bda229f01a0a58f1f5ee:0
- value
- 11009869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 180bd25d50de92e91393c5b971c851a274f88d7c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13C9Nza28rYTP6aWDxfvupSQ6cfXutxBoL